How much do Insulation Installers in Whitehaven cost?
Prices for Insulation Installers around Whitehaven can differ depending upon the type of task that you require to have done in your house. It's the inquiry we are asked a whole lot "how much do Insulation Installers in Whitehaven charge?". It's generally good to have an idea of how much a Insulation Installer are going to likely cost for their services. Rates will rise and fall based upon the materials as well as the tradesperson picked. The list shows the sorts of work that Insulation Installers commonly do and the typical cost variety of these jobs. Some jobs take longer to complete than others so prices do differ by job.
Tasks that Insulation Installers in Whitehaven can do:
Insulation Installer job | Insulation Installer cost in 2025 |
---|---|
Loft insulation in Whitehaven | £450-£690 |
Cavity wall insulation in Whitehaven | £400-£820 |
Roof insulation in Whitehaven | £7,500-£11,500 |
Soundproofing in Whitehaven | £900-£1,380 |
External wall insulation in Whitehaven | £6,000-£15,000 |
External wall insulation works to keep your home cosy and comfy while also helping to cut the energy bills. However with the great benefits also comes great costs, so it’s actually a logical decision to know whether there are grants out there which you’re eligible for to help you handle the cost of the external wall insulation.
There are grants available for external wall insulation, but rarely will you find one that covers the full installation cost. With the help of the government’s Energy Company Obligation (ECO) scheme, a couple of energy companies assist in making your home more energy efficient by offering grants or free insulation. In certain cases whereby you receive particular state benefits, you may as well qualify for a higher grant that’ll cover more of the insulation cost.
However, if your energy supplier doesn’t offer any grant, you need not worry as you can save as much on energy bill after installation. Here’s what insulation can help you save per year on energy bills:
• Floor insulation can help you save within a range of £30 to £75 each year.
• Cavity wall insulation can help you save about £85 to £280 a year.
• Loft Insulation (270mm) can help you save about £135 to £250 a year.
Generally, the amount you’ll be able to save on your energy bills depends mainly on the type and size of your property, as well as how energy efficient it already is without the insulation. In the long run, your external wall insulation will more than give you back your investment on the valuable project through your savings on energy bills. In other words, whether or not you’re eligible for a grant should never stop you from installing an external wall insulation.

External Insulation Installation
lRender Test
• This is done to ensure the existing render is good enough for insulation support.
• If positive, the insulation can be applied directly onto it.
• If negative, ensure removal of the old render before fitting the insulation.
lPipework Adjustment & Removal
• Remove all pipework prior to insulation fitting
• Install temporary downpipes to ensure water is not wasted and everything continue to function normally during the insulation fitting process.
lWindow Protection
• Protect the window with a protective layer or film.
lStarter Track Fitting
• Determine level you want the insulation to start (height).
• Fit the aluminium start track or carrier tray at the identified level.
lInsulation Boards Fitting
• Apply a layer of adhesive to the board and glue them to the wall in a staggered pattern.
• Cut to fit round all obstructions and windows.
• File off the edge of the board where necessary using a rasp upon successful fitting of the boards
lMechanical Fixing Inclusion
• Hammer around 10 fixings per square metre into the board.
• This is to secure the insulation boards.
lBeading Fitting
• Add corner beads and stop beads to ensure the insulation is secure and to prevent it from making contact with other materials.
lReinforcing Mesh & Render Addition
• Apply two layers of strengthening properties and between the two layers of render, include a fibre glass mesh.
lPrimer Application
• Paint on the primer
lFinal Render Application
• Choose your most preferred texture and colour as this will be the last coating of the installation process.
lPipework Re-installation
• Re-install all detached pipework at the start of the installation process.
How long it takes to install insulation will depend on the size of your property. In general, loft and cavity wall insulation can be installed in a day or two. External wall insulation will usually take longer to install. The rep or installer will be able to advise you when quoting for the job how long this will be.

Over the years there has been an increase in the recommended thickness of loft insulation by the government. Obviously, the reason behind this is pretty simply - the thicker the layer of your loft insulation the bigger your savings. The UK government is very keen to every house in the country to have loft insulation fitted where possible as it helps to minimize the heating demands of these properties. Households get to benefit from loft insulation in so many ways which includes reduced energy energy bills as well as having a home that stays at a more comfortable temperature for longer.
Generally, for the government energy efficiency is crucial as it implies that the highest demand ( which is usually the time of the day when gas or electricity use is at its peak ) reduces, since each building requires slightly less energy. Overall, that ultimately implies that new power plants don’t have to be built which is some nice cost savings for the government.
In the 1980’s, any thickness of loft insulation from 25 mm to 50 mm was considered the standard. But then, building regulations stated that homes should have as much as 100 mm of loft insulation. Over time, this gradually increased to 270mm for new builds and also recommended for other properties, although not essential. As a result of this, there’s always a need to check how much insulation you currently have in your loft before you decide to purchase more. You may discover that you already have something within the range of 20 mm to 200 mm up there and knowing this and the insulation values will assist in determining how much more you’ll need to purchase, if any at all. You should also note that some modern materials can offer the same thermal insulation whilst not being as thick.

Insulating a cavity wall should not affect the damp proofing of the wall. All insulation approved for use in cavity walls has been tested to ensure that it does not allow damp to pass through the wall. Some walls which receive a lot of wind driven rain are unsuitable for cavity wall insulation.

As far back as the 1980’s, the standard when it comes to insulation thickness was 25 mm to 50 mm which was, at the time, considered to be sufficient. However, building regulations have changed the norm that now states that a new build needs to possess 270 mm of insulation in the loft in order to achieve the required u-value of less than 0.16/m2k based on the standard rock wool or sheep wool insulation.
Generally with loft insulation, there’s a law of depreciating returns which implies that the first couple of insulation centimetres will save you many times the cost of the installation, however an extra layer or centimetre is going to add less value to the point where it’ll no longer be wise or worthwhile to add any further centimetre. Therefore, with cheaper energy prices 30 years back, that additional couple of centimetres was not just worthwhile, but with the recent alarming rises in costs of fuel, that additional £10 savings per year has all of sudden changed to £30 which makes it become a lot more attractive.
If you already have 270 mm of loft insulation, regardless of the material you’re looking to add you’re most likely not going to benefit from a top up. The cost of the materials and installation will definitely be too high for the couple of pounds it’ll save you per year.
